Alcohol content of warm beer
07.05.2024
Beer, as one of the most common alcoholic drinks, has its own unique taste, which can change depending on the temperature of consumption. A new study by an international team of scientists has found that beer temperature has a significant impact on the perception of alcoholic taste. The study, led by materials scientist Lei Jiang, found that at different temperatures, ethanol and water molecules form different types of clusters, which affects the perception of alcoholic taste. At low temperatures, more pyramid-like clusters form, which reduces the pungency of the "ethanol" taste and makes the drink taste less alcoholic. On the contrary, as the temperature increases, the clusters become more chain-like, resulting in a more pronounced alcoholic taste. Random news from the Archive Bed with retractable transparent OLED TV from LG
14.01.2021
LG Display has unveiled the concept of a 55-inch transparent OLED TV used in the bedroom.
The screen offers 40% transparency, which is superior to transparent LCDs that only offer 10% transparency. LG envisions using such a screen at the foot of the bed, where it can be partially or fully raised to display information or video without blocking the view of the surroundings behind it. In this case, an additional panel can be pulled out behind the screen, which will make the screen opaque. The TV has built-in speakers.
Such a transparent OLED display can be moved around the house if the user wishes to install it elsewhere (so far, however, this is only a prototype that may not even reach the market). The company views the product as a smart home device.
